    If you're heading south toward the Everglades or anywhere near Everglades City, a stop at Robert Is…read moreHere is absolutely non-negotiable. This iconic fruit stand is a true South Florida institution. From the moment you pull in, it feels like stepping into a charming, old-school roadside market bursting with color and character. Crates overflow with vibrant tropical fruits, the air smells sweet and fresh, and the whole place has that nostalgic, family-run charm you just don't find everywhere anymore. The mamey milkshake is my go-to and hands down my favorite. It's unbelievably thick, creamy, and packed with rich tropical flavor. One sip and you'll understand why it's legendary. Beyond the milkshakes, they carry incredible local honey, homemade sauces, unique jams, fresh shallots, beautiful vegetables, and perfectly ripe fruits. The exotic fruit selection alone is worth the trip. you'll discover varieties you didn't even know existed. What makes it even more special is that Robert himself is often there, still working and interacting with customers. It adds such a personal touch. Everyone on staff is genuinely kind, welcoming, and happy to answer questions or offer recommendations. Don't skip the back area, there's a small petting zoo where you can buy feed and interact with the animals, which makes it a fun stop for families and kids. It's more than just a fruit stand . it's an experience. A must-visit South Florida classic.

    This stop outside Homestead, FL is not too far from Everglades National Park. This is actually the…read moresecond time we have been here, with the first time in 2014. The milkshakes were so memorable that we had to stop again! I loved my strawberry key lime flavor. It's made with fresh fruit and you are allowed up to three different fruits. After that, there will be additional fees. They have lots to choose from and the portion sizes are pretty large. There is also a market, where you can find lots of produce, souvenirs and gifts. A petting zoo is out back with birds, emus, turtles, goats, etc. The animals look a little dirty. I know they are outside but I kind of wonder about their care. Hopefully they are taken care of ok. Most looked healthy.

    Classic Miami flavor and still the best place for pork and lechón…read more Back when I lived in Miami, there were only two El Palacio de los Jugos locations. Now they've expanded and while this was my first time at the Flagami spot, it didn't matter one bit. The same delicious food, the same friendly, fast service, and that unmistakable Miami vibe were all still there. I came for what I've always loved: the fried pork chunks (nobody does them better) and the lechón, both full of local flavor and perfectly prepared. Though they offer pastries too, I opted to swing by a bakery separately but it's great to have that variety available in one place. I was in and out very quickly, which is always appreciated when you're just trying to grab something good. The staff behind the counter were just as nice and efficient as I remembered from years ago. If you're in town and craving authentic, hearty Miami eats from meats to juices to fresh fruits this is definitely the place. The only hard part? Choosing just one or two things from their incredible variety.
